You can try this by holding down power and home till it restarts and release when you see the apple logo


If it doesn't work then you will need to put it back into recovery mode and restore.


Hold power and home for 10 seconds and release power after 10 seconds but keep holding home till iTunes recognize it is in recovery mode. Restore iphone with iTunes. It will attempt to re-download the firmware.

You need to find out why the download did not complete. The most common reason is your antivirus or firewall blocked the download. Try disabling them and do it again. Unless its Kaspersky, in which case you will have to uninstall it.


Also verify that you had enough disk space for the download.
